Overview :
The county treasurer is elected to a 4 year term and serves as Chief Investment Officer which includes being the banker, tax collector, and safe keeper of all taxes. Other duties include but are not limited to:
- Receiving and investing all monies collected by other county departments
- Provides the best return in accordance with the Ohio Revised Code
- Serving as the cash manager and leader in fiscal management and accountability
Board Service
The County Treasurer serves on, but is not limited to the following boards:
- Investment Advisory Board
- Board of Revision
- Budget Commission
- Data Processing Board
Real Estate & Manufactured Homes Due Dates :
Click the 'Your Taxes' link for more information
Due dates for the collection of the 2024 tax year payable in 2025:
RE 1st Half — February 20, 2026 is the last day to pay taxes for the 1st half
RE 2nd Half — July 17, 2026 is the last day to pay taxes for the 2nd half
MH 1st Half — March 1, 2026 is the last day to pay taxes for the 1st half
MH 2nd Half — July 31, 2026 is the last day to pay taxes for the 2nd half
- U.S. Postal Service (USPS) postmark on the due date is acceptable
- 5% penalty on the 1st half amount effective for the first 10 business days after the due date and 10% penalty thereafter
